FINANCE REVIEW SUMMARY — Ostermere Term Sheet

Quick recap for the team: Ostermere Capital's revised term sheet landed Tuesday. Valuation moved up modestly, board composition unchanged, and the exclusivity window shortened to thirty days. Overall it's workable, though the ratchet clause needs another pass from counsel. The confidential summary of our planned response follows below.

board note of kadug-tawig: Only 5 of the 100 pilot accounts renewed Oliath, so a churn review is set for April 15.

## Vendor Note: Loyalty-Points Ledger

The Brimhall Rewards ledger is hosted by Cordovan Systems under a managed-service contract renewed each March. They own reconciliation jobs and nightly balance snapshots; we own the accrual rules engine. Any schema change on our side requires fourteen days' written notice to them, per the SLA addendum. Keep exported ledger files for ninety days — audit relies on them. Contract and escalation questions should go to their account services desk.

escalation mailbox, kagef-kawef: frador_zorix@tolvaqlabs.internal

# Flaglight Rollouts — Approvals

Quick version for on-call: any rollout touching more than 5% of traffic needs an approval in Flaglight before the ramp continues. Kill switches don't need approval — just flip them and note it in the incident channel. Scheduled ramps pause automatically if error budget burns hot. If you're stuck at 2 a.m. with a pending approval, there's one person authorized to override, and that's the approver below.

account owner for tagep-bafof: Norael Gilax Juleth